About the role
Key responsibilities & impact- Serve as the safety strategy leader involved in safety related and benefit-risk decision making activities for assigned product(s) at Kite Pharma
- Develop and maintain an expert understanding of the safety profile of the assigned product(s) as well as relevant strategic context (e.g., safety profile of existing standard of care, treatment landscape)
- Recommend appropriate safety monitoring measures for safety issues
- Lead safety signal surveillance, and aggregate data analysis for assigned product(s) on an ongoing basis in collaboration with the PV Scientist and/or Clinical Physician/Scientist
- Develop the strategy and implementation of safety and benefit-risk management for assigned products
- Accountable for content in the aggregate reports (such as DSUR, PADER, PBRER) and Risk Management documents (RMPs) for assigned products
- Lead cross-functional product safety committee (PSC) meetings and collaborate with team members to ensure patient safety for assigned products
- Support and collaborate with cross-functional teams on safety related activities, preparing and presenting safety data at meetings, providing responses to Health Authority requests, or business development queries
- Drive innovation in safety science, including the use of real-world evidence and advanced analytics
- Mentor junior safety physicians and scientists and contribute to internal training and capability-building initiatives
- Support inspection readiness and contribute to successful global regulatory submissions
